Output 3ef8836e1ab262988c128d1d674234f4bee5b1a80b266f27caefe6905d7db3fb:2

value
361086830
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 7bc5edc21023a719f6f04ef9d4150f87e96e905b OP_EQUALVERIFY OP_CHECKSIG
address
1CHTDvfaC6xT4QmkhYNAS1EnBFAqgrkvZL
transaction
3ef8836e1ab262988c128d1d674234f4bee5b1a80b266f27caefe6905d7db3fb
spent
true